Read MoreIngredients
- Black tea bags 4 to 5
- Castor sugar 10 tsps
- Unsweetened cocoa powder 4 tsps
- Milk 1½ tsps
- Nutmeg powder 4 tsps
- Cinnamon power ¼ tsp
- Vanilla extract 1 tsp
How to Make Spiced Cocoa Tea (Stepwise Photos)
Method
- Heat 2½ cups of water in a non-stick pan on medium heat, add tea bags and castor sugar and mix well. Let the mixture come to a boil.
- Remove tea bags. Add cocoa powder, milk, nutmeg powder, cinnamon powder and vanilla extract and let the mixture come to a boil again.
- Strain into individual serving cups and serve hot.
